'I only clashed with one teammate in the dressing room' - Vidić reveals the only player who challenged him at United
Vidić was the undisputed backbone of the defence, someone you simply didn't want to cross.
The Serbian defender left an indelible mark on Manchester United, so much so that fans still yearn for another player like him.
What Vidic said
The Serbian commanded that kind of respect, but one brave player dared to challenge him. Surprisingly, it was Anderson, as Vidić revealed in an interview with "The Overlap", as reported by Sportal.
"During my time at Manchester United, I only clashed with one teammate in the dressing room. It was Anderson. Something happened on the pitch, and we carried it over into the dressing room, but it wasn't a big deal." - Nemanja Vidić
The Brazilian played for United from 2007 to 2015 and is remembered as a wonder kid who never quite reached his full potential. He also played for Gremio, Porto, Fiorentina, Coritiba, Internacional, and Adana Demirspor.
It takes some nerve to go up against Vidić, a powerhouse of a player. Physically, Vidić was much larger than Anderson, and of course, the former Spartak Moscow and Red Star Belgrade player held captain status under Sir Alex Ferguson.
